Output 3d30868b4f8cf48133553bc239c696952ff8b5b243e97f2683fdebdeefbca1f9:2

value
117653962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 506d0f8cabb69eb5889bf0839d73a4b81b2969db OP_EQUALVERIFY OP_CHECKSIG
address
18LFi28dVZMQKzvrCFUjaU9tzSSJLiq6C7
transaction
3d30868b4f8cf48133553bc239c696952ff8b5b243e97f2683fdebdeefbca1f9
confirmations
46254
spent
true